اطلاعیه

بستن
هنوز اطلاعیه ای در دست نیست.

آموزش نصب کش Memcached در لینوکس

بستن
X
 
  • فیلتر کردن
  • زمان
  • نمایش
Clear All
پست های جدید

    آموزش نصب کش Memcached در لینوکس

    ممکش یا Memcached یک سیستم کش بسیار قوی و پیشرفته است که اشیاء و کوئری های دیتابیس را در حافظه و رم سرور کش و ذخیره کرده و کمک فراوانی به لود سرور و سریع تر شدن لود وب سایت شما میکند. برای نصب مم کش Memcached دستورات زیر را اجرا کنید :

    Install Memcached package

    Fedora 17/16/15/14/13/12, CentOS/Red Hat (RHEL) 6.3/6.2/6.1/6


    کد PHP:
    yum install memcached 
    CentOS/Red Hat (RHEL) 5.8


    کد PHP:
    yum --enablerepo=remi install memcached 
    مم کش یا Memcached بیشترین تاثیر را در وب سایت هایی با دیتابیس های بزرگ و تعدا کوئری های زیاد دارد.اگر دیتابیس سایت شما بزرگ و سنگین است (برای مثال از نوع MySql) به شما Memcached را توصیه میکنیم.

    نصب مم کش Memcached روی لینوکس آموزش
    Click image for larger version  Name:	memcached-0005-01-300x197.png Views:	1 Size:	37.4 KB ID:	18696

    بیشترین بازدهی Memcached به صورت استفاده در سرور جدا گانه ای مخصوص کش است.در صورتی که از Memcached در سروری جدا گانه استفاده میکنید توجه داشته باشید که باید پورت ۱۱۲۱۱ را در فایر وال iptables باز کنید.برای باز کردن پورت ۱۱۲۱۱ یا پورتی که خودتان برای مم کش تعریف کرده اید دستورات زیر را اجرا کنید :
    Edit /etc/sysconfig/iptables file


    کد PHP:
    nano -/etc/sysconfig/iptables 
    Add following INPUT line:



    کد PHP:
    -A INPUT -m state --state NEW -m tcp -p tcp --dport 11211 -j ACCEPT 
    Restart Iptables Firewall:



    کد PHP:
    service iptables restart 
    ## OR ##

    کد PHP:
    /etc/init.d/iptables restart 
    Test remote connection


    کد PHP:
    echo stats nc memcache_host_name_or_ip 11211 
    Install Memcache Module and PHP

    کد PHP:
    yum install php php-pecl-memcache 
    حالا باید ماژول php memcache را بر روی سرور لینوکس خودتان نصب کنید.اگر این ماژول را بر روی سرور خود نصب نکنید در هنگام استفاده از آن با پیغام خطا مواجه خواهید شد.برای نصب ماژول php memcache کافیست دستورات زیر را در لینوکس Centos خود اجرا کنید :
    Install Memcached Module and PHP
    yum install php php-pecl-memcached


    Restart Web server


    کد PHP:
    /etc/init.d/httpd restart 
    ## OR ##

    کد PHP:
    service httpd restart 
    موفق باشید.

    نویسنده Babak Ajideh
    آخرین ویرایش توسط Habili; در تاریخ/ساعت 02-07-2021, 06:15 PM.

درباره انجمن منطقه لینوکسی ها

انجمن منطقه لینوکسی ها با هدف ارتقاء سطح علمی کاربران در سطح جهانی و همچنین کمک به بالا بردن سطح علمی عمومی در زمینه های تخصصی فوق پایه گذاری شده است. انجمن منطقه لینوکسی ها از طریق کارشناسان و متخصصان پاسخگوی سوالات گوناگون کاربران مبتدی یا پیشرفته میباشد تا حد امکان تلاش شده که محیطی متنوع و کاربر پسند و به دور از هرگونه حاشیه جهت فعالیت کاربران در این انجمن ایجاد شود. لذا ما به صورت مستمر برای پیشرفت کمی و کیفی محتوی و اطلاعات انجمنمان میکوشیم که این برای ما ارزشمند و حائز اهمیت است. کلیه حقوق،اطلاعات و مقالات در این انجمن متعلق به سایت منطقه لینوکسی ها میباشد، و هرگونه نسخه برداری بدون ذکر منبع مورد پیگرد قانونی خواهد شد.

شبکه های اجتماعی
در حال انجام ...
X